Water Softeners in River Oaks TX FAQ

What is a water softener?

A water softener is a device that removes minerals, such as calcium and magnesium, from hard water.

Why do I need a water softener in River Oaks TX?

Hard water can cause damage to your plumbing fixtures and appliances, as well as leave residue on dishes and clothing.

Best Water Softener System

Best Water Softener System in River Oaks TX FAQs

What is a water softener system?

A water softener system is a device that removes minerals such as calcium and magnesium from hard water, making it “soft”.

Why is hard water a problem?

Hard water can cause limescale buildup on pipes and appliances, reduce soap lather, and leave spots on dishes and glassware.

How does a water softener system work?

Water softeners use ion exchange to remove minerals from water by replacing them with sodium ions.

What are the benefits of a water softener system?

Benefits include reduced limescale buildup, improved soap lather, softer skin and hair, and longer lifespan of appliances.

Soft Water System

Soft Water System in River Oaks TX FAQ

What is a soft water system?

A soft water system is a water treatment system designed to remove minerals such as calcium and magnesium from hard water, resulting in softened water.

Why should I consider installing a soft water system in River Oaks TX?

Installing a soft water system can help prolong the life of your appliances, prevent limescale buildup, and improve the overall quality of your water for drinking and bathing.

How does a soft water system work?

A soft water system works by using a process called ion exchange to replace calcium and magnesium ions with sodium ions, effectively softening the water.
